CPF
Vishay Dale
Metal Film Resistors, Industrial Power, Precision, Flameproof
FEATURES
High power rating, small size
Flameproof, high temperature coating
Special filming and coating processes
Excellent high frequency characteristics
Low noise
Low voltage coefficient
Compliant to RoHS directive 2002/95/EC
